What characteristics do mentally people exhibit?
kipiarov [429]

They feel good about themselves.

They do not become overwhelmed by emotions, such as fear, anger, love, jealousy, guilt, or anxiety.

They have lasting and satisfying personal relationships.

They feel comfortable with other people.

They can laugh at themselves and with others.

. What is plasticity? How does it apply to development?
dalvyx [7]

Developmental plasticity is a general term referring to changes in neural connections during development as a result of environmental interactions as well as neural changes induced by learning.
